ROME- A pair of suspects from the Mohawk Valley is facing drug charges in the wake of a lengthy narcotics investigation, according to police.
Cory L. Tennant, 51, and Kara L. Tennant, 34, both of Rome, NY were arrested Tuesday by the city police department. Investigators say both are charged with criminally possessing a controlled substance in the third-degree.

It was during the early morning hours when Rome Police and their Special Response Team executed a search warrant at 229 Ridge Street.
The warrant was issued as investigation led authorities to suspect the sale of narcotics from that address. Police reportedly discovered just over 10-grams of meth, along with various packaging materials, scales and other drug paraphernalia.
Both Cory and Kara were held for arraignment at Rome City Court, police said at press time.
Members from the Sheriff’s Office Narcotics Unit and Utica Police Special Investigations Unit all assisted.
